拍立淘是阿里巴巴旗下淘宝平台提供的一项基于图像识别技术的购物应用功能,允许用户通过拍照或上传图片来快速找到相似的商品。拍立淘按图搜索API接口使得开发者可以将此功能集成到自己的应用程序中,以下是关于拍立淘按图搜索API接口及json数据格式示例的详细介绍:
一、接口使用流程
- 注册与认证:
- 在淘宝开放平台注册账号。
- 登录平台并创建新应用,获取调用API所需的key和secret。
- 上传图片:
- 将需要搜索的商品图片上传到淘宝的图片空间或其他支持的图片服务器。
- 如果是淘宝或天猫的图片地址,可以直接使用其URL;如果是外部地址,则需要先调用淘宝的上传图片接口(如upload_img接口)获取图片的URL。
- 调用接口:
- 使用获取的key、secret以及图片的URL或ID调用拍立淘按图搜索API接口。
- 接口URL示例(注意,实际URL可能根据平台更新而有所变化,请参考最新的API文档):
https://api.taobao.com/imgsearch/item_search_img.do?key=your_key&secret=your_secret&imgid=http://g-search3.alicdn.com/img/bao/uploaded/i4/O1CN01IDpcD81zHbpHs1YgT_!!
。
二、接口响应参数
调用拍立淘按图搜索API接口后,服务器将返回一个JSON格式的响应,其中包含与上传图片相似的商品信息。响应内容通常包括:
- 商品标题(title):商品的名称或描述。
- 商品图片(pic_url):商品的图片链接。
- 优惠价格(promotion_price):商品的优惠价格(如有)。
- 价格(price):商品的原价或现价。
- 销量(sales):商品的销量或购买人数。
- 商品ID(num_iid):商品的唯一标识。
- 掌柜昵称(seller_nick):商品卖家的昵称。
- 是否天猫(is_tmall):标识商品是否来自天猫商城。
- 店铺所在地(area):商品卖家的店铺所在地。
- 商品链接(detail_url):商品的详细页面链接。
三、JSON数据格式示例
以下是一个拍立淘按图搜索API接口返回的JSON数据格式示例:
json复制代码 [ { "title": "詹姆斯纯棉毛巾底精英袜加厚专业运动中筒吸汗防滑篮球训练袜子男", "pic_url": "https://img.alicdn.com/img/bao/uploaded/i4/TB29baudgxlpuFjy0FoXXa.lXXa_!!3003995184.jpg", "promotion_price": "22.00", "price": "22.00", "sales": 700, "num_iid": "544603032967", "seller_nick": "Gene Bolt 棉品社", "is_tmall": "false", "area": "浙江 杭州", "detail_url": "//item.taobao.com/item.htm?id=544603032967" }, // 其他相似商品信息... ]
四、注意事项
- 遵守规定:在使用拍立淘按图搜索API接口时,请确保遵守相关平台的使用规定和法律法规。
- 保护隐私:注意保护用户隐私和数据安全,避免泄露敏感信息。
- 关注更新:及时关注平台更新和API文档变化,确保接口的稳定性和可用性。
综上所述,拍立淘按图搜索API接口为电商平台和购物应用提供了强大的图像搜索功能,能够显著提升用户的购物体验和搜索效率。开发者可以根据自己的需求调用此接口,并处理返回的JSON格式数据来展示推荐商品。